Especificações
| Atributo | Valor |
| Part Status | Active |
| Frequency | 4.9GHz ~ 5.9GHz |
| P1dB | 33dBm |
| Gain | 36dB |
| Noise Figure | 7dB |
| RF Type | 5G, ISM |
| Voltage - Supply | 3.15V ~ 5.5V |
| Current - Supply | 520mA |
| Test Frequency | 5.8GHz |
| Mounting Type | Surface Mount |
| Package / Case | 20-VFQFN Exposed Pad |
| Supplier Device Package | 20-QFN (4x4) |
